seekers

Pronunciation: [ˈsiːkərz]

Word

Learn how to use seekers in a sentence: 6 audio examples across 2 meanings.

Context: “searching”

(noun) people who are looking for something. This could be anything from a new job, a home, or even answers to questions in life. They are on a journey to find what they want.

Example

Many job seekers are sending out their resumes to find new opportunities.

Example

Some seekers of happiness may feel lost and unsure about where to look.

Example

What are some common challenges faced by seekers of knowledge?

Context: “spirituality”

(noun) people who are searching for spiritual understanding or a deeper meaning in life. They are often exploring ideas about faith, purpose, and existence.

Example

Spiritual seekers often attend workshops to learn more about mindfulness.

Example

Not all seekers of truth find the answers they are looking for.

Example

What motivates seekers of spiritual knowledge to continue their journey?
